Schools to get nearly 3 week break over Easter 2016


Posted by SchoolDays Newshound on 18/03/2014. Schools to get nearly 3 week break over Easter 2016Tags: Parenting Teachers

If you’re looking for an extended break over Easter with the kids, without them missing any school, Easter 2016 is the year to do it!

As Easter falls very early in 2016, this means that only one school day – Friday March 18 – separates St Patrick's Day and the start of the Easter school holidays. As a result, the relevant authorities and negotiating groups have been decided that schools will receive an extra day off on Friday 18th March (though it will have to be made up during the year.) As a result, schools will finish on Wednesday 16th March 2016 and not re-open until Monday 4th April 2016.
